Insider Threat Categories. When someone deliberately and maliciously seeks to hurt or negatively impact the organization, they pose an intentional insider threat. Conversely, when someone accidentally hurts the organization or exposes it to greater risk, they pose an unintentional insider threat. Examples include employees who lack …

Perform a risk assessment. Defining what assets you consider sensitive is the cornerstone of an insider threat program. These assets can be both physical and virtual, e.g. client and employee data, technology secrets, intellectual property, prototypes, etc. Performing an external or insider threat risk assessment is the ideal way to identify these assets and possible threats to them.Topics. Establish an Insider Threat Program and self-certify the Implementation Plan in writing to DSS. Establish an Insider Threat Program group (program personnel) from offices across the contractor’s facility, based on the organization’s size and operations.
